Repair vs. Replace: How We Decide
Not all damage can be repaired. Our technicians adhere to strict safety guidelines to determine if resin injection is the right choice for your vehicle.
We can typically repair your windshield if:
The rock chip is smaller than a quarter.- The crack is less than 6 inches long (roughly the size of a dollar bill).
The damage is not directly in the driver’s primary line of sight.
The damage does not reach the outer edge of the windshield glass.- The chip is relatively fresh and hasn’t been filled with dirt or water.

How Our Advanced Resin Repair Works
Preparation
We clean the impact site, removing any microscopic debris and moisture from the crater.
Resin Injection
Optically clear, high-strength resin is forced into the microscopic cracks of the break.
Vacuum Seal
We attach a specialized precision tool that creates a vacuum over the chip, drawing out all the trapped air.
UV Curing
We use a high-intensity UV light to instantly cure and harden the resin, bonding the glass back together.
Polishing
The surface is scraped flat and polished to seamlessly blend with the surrounding glass.
The entire process takes roughly 20 to 30 minutes, and you can drive the vehicle immediately afterward!

Frequently Asked Questions About Windshield Repair
Will the chip completely disappear after the repair?
A windshield repair is primarily a structural fix designed to prevent the glass from cracking further. While the optical clarity will improve significantly (usually by 80-90%), a slight blemish or tiny scar where the impact occurred may still be visible.
Can you perform the repair if it’s raining?
Moisture is the enemy of windshield resin. If it is actively raining, we cannot perform the repair in the open air. However, if you have a covered carport or garage for our mobile technician to work under, we can complete the repair.
Will filing a claim for a repair increase my insurance rates?
No. In Texas, a comprehensive claim for auto glass repair is considered a no-fault incident and will not cause your insurance premiums to increase. In fact, insurance companies prefer you repair the chip over replacing the glass!
Can I wash my car immediately after the repair?
Yes! Because we use high-intensity UV light to instantly and fully cure the resin, you can drive your vehicle, wash it, and run your windshield wipers immediately after our technician finishes the job.
